Matt Arsenault 273a0c8bc9 PrologEpilogInserter: Use explicit control for scavenge slot placement
AMDGPU is unusual in that the both stack is indexed in the same
direction as stack growth (up). We therefore always need the emergency
stack slots placed as low as possible to ensure they are in range of
load/store instruction immediate offsets. The existing logic is mostly
OK, but failed if we required stack realignment.

I don't understand what the existing control isFPCloseToIncomingSP is
supposed to mean, but can only be used to stop placing the scavenge
slots earlier. Make this explicit so that targets can opt-in rather
than opt-out only.

class SystemZFrameLowering : public TargetFrameLowering {
public:
SystemZFrameLowering(StackDirection D, Align StackAl, int LAO, Align TransAl,
bool StackReal);
static std::unique_ptr<SystemZFrameLowering>
create(const SystemZSubtarget &STI);
// Override TargetFrameLowering.
bool allocateScavengingFrameIndexesNearIncomingSP(
const MachineFunction &MF) const override {
// SystemZ wants normal register scavenging slots, as close to the stack or
// frame pointer as possible.
// The default implementation assumes an x86-like layout, where the frame
// pointer is at the opposite end of the frame from the stack pointer.
// This meant that when frame pointer elimination was disabled,
// the slots ended up being as close as possible to the incoming
// stack pointer, which is the opposite of what we want on SystemZ.
return false;
}
bool hasReservedCallFrame(const MachineFunction &MF) const override;
MachineBasicBlock::iterator
eliminateCallFramePseudoInstr(MachineFunction &MF, MachineBasicBlock &MBB,
MachineBasicBlock::iterator MI) const override;
};
